Throughout the week aboard the Fiji Aggressor II (18 passenger vessel), guests will explore the reefs, bommies and walls of Nigali Pass, Wakaya, Koro and Namenalala Islands. Exciting drift dives with eagle rays, mantas, turtles, sharks and giant groupers are also on the itinerary. Lush soft corals with their brilliant displays colors will dazzle photographers at "E-6" and "Hi-8" dive sites. Weather permitting, guests will visit a Fijian village on Makogai Island to experience local culture for a "meke" or party. Fiji charters, which depart from Suva, are Saturday-to-Saturday with five and one-half days of diving. Dinner is served on board Saturday evening followed by the Captain's briefing and diving begins Sunday morning. Friday afternoon, the Fiji Aggressor and Fiji Aggressor II will return to Suva. Everyone will dine at a local restaurant Friday night. This is the only meal not included in the charter. Saturday morning check-out is 8:00 a.m.
